Output 8340d65d7f3b97db9760f79acc6940314abccb9a6ec45a9b5bb08228532afec2:9

value
691060000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af17c448d9572b350ed6b2e37c7ee1c334230cd5 OP_EQUAL
address
3HepeTPrMFnRJSmeVYnkppU2oMzJPKhqJM
transaction
8340d65d7f3b97db9760f79acc6940314abccb9a6ec45a9b5bb08228532afec2
confirmations
337072
spent
true